ZIP 19014 and ZIP 19020 are ZIP Code areas in Pennsylvania.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 19020 has the higher population (57,079 vs 21,242 in ZIP 19014). ZIP 19014 has the higher median household income ($96,440 vs $80,158 in ZIP 19020). ZIP 19020 has the higher median home value ($344,400 vs $297,300 in ZIP 19014).
